    IMO . . . .

    Honorable hosting brings down the "feel" of the forest. The feel is outright war. Revenge on those who ganked us (on both sides, lol). No holds barred and savage. After all the subjective duelling rules (you know, the sliding scale of what is cheap, OP, etc), it feels great to have no rules.

    Not having to worry about will this weapon/technique be considered cheap, looking forward to the indictment message, getting your tail kicked and desperately waiting for an invader buddy to help out. Getting that invader and, without talking, automatically know how to work together to separate the host and phantom, and either turtle the phantom until the host is dead or killing the phantom and doubling against the host.

    Trying to trap the host and phantom(s) in the environment (trees, giant mushrooms, cats, etc). Figuring out their ganking tactics and adapting to them, only to have them adapt to my adaptation, and round and round.

    Deaths = no big deal. Victories are elating, knowing the odds you just faced.

    That's what Forest PvP is to me.
